Alveoli (small sacs) are located in the lungs.

The most important organs in the respiratory system are the tiny sacs referred to as alveoli. They are made up of mesh-like fabrics of elastic fibers and collagenous fibres. These fibres keep sacs from collapsing. They are able to absorb energy and transfer it through blood vessels when they are inflated.

These air sacs are located at the end of bronchial tubes. Surfactant is the name of a fluid that surrounds the air sacs. This stops the alveoli from collapse.

Asbestosis can result from the inhalation of large amounts of asbestos fibers. The immune system isn’t able to break down asbestos fibers, causing them to be trapped inside the alveoli. The body’s natural response to this is to build scar tissue around the fibers that are trapped.
